As the Lockheed Martin F-35 Lightning II is a stealth fighter, it needs to carry its munitions internally in its bays. Having external munitions and fuel tanks significantly increases its radar cross-section and detectability. Its internal bays were designed in the early 2000s, and now they shape engineering decisions when designing next-generation air-to-air missiles and other munitions intended to be used on the platform.
